Questions & Answers About Integrating CAM Therapies into Clinical Practice
DescriptionFeatures * Includes chapters on the various alternative therapies as well as chapters on medical disorders and the CAM treatments for those diseases
SECTION ONE: GENERAL. History of Complementary and Alternative Medicine (CAM) in the US. Science and Research in CAM. Integrative medicine approach. SECTION TWO: THERAPEUTIC MODALITITES. History/traditions of each modality. How is it used? For what diagnoses has it been proven beneficial? What to look for in a practitioner of this field/ certifications & licensure. For the following modalities: Mind-body-Spirit Interventions. Placebo and belief. Creative arts therapies. Hypnosis and Imagery. Meditation. Relaxation techniques [Breathing, progressive muscle relaxation, biofeedback]. Spirituality . Yoga. Alternative Systems of Medical Practice. Ayurvedic medicine. Traditional Oriental Medicine and Acupuncture. Homeopathy. SECTION THREE: ALLOPATHIC MEDICINE. Manual healing and physical touch. Osteopathic medicine. Chiropractic. Massage. Botanical medicine. Supplements (vitamins, minerals, bioactive compounds). Nutrition (Role of fats/carbs/protein, the "best" diets, patterns of eating). Exercise, Fitness & Lifestyle. Energy medicine. SECTION FOUR: DIAGNOSES SECTION. Is there a "best" CAM treatment for this diagnosis? Evidence for diagnoses. How does CAM approach compare to allopathic approach? For these diagnoses: Affective disorders. Anxiety. Autoimmune disorders. Fibromyalgia/ chronic fatigue syndrome. Rheumatoid arthritis. Cancer. Cardiovascular. Dermatology. Gastrointestinal. Gender specific care. Infectious Disease. Metabolic/endocrine. Musculoskeletal. Neurology. Pediatrics. Respiratory. Appendices. Searching the literature for CAM topics. The best on the Web.
